发明名称 INTERFERENCE AVOIDANCE METHOD AND RADIO PACKET COMMUNICATION SYSTEM
摘要 PROBLEM TO BE SOLVED: To provide the title method by which channel switching can be realized simultaneously when an interference takes place and communication can be continued only for a short channel switching time. SOLUTION: A master station 101 in this radio packet communication system informs member radio terminals 102, 103 of a random number radix, and the radio terminals 102, 103 store the received random number radix. When the radio terminal 102 detects interference, the radio terminal 102 informs the master station 101 about detection of interference. The master station 101 receiving it executes channel switching to all radio terminals and informs all the radio terminals about the switching start timing. All the radio terminals generate a random number on the basis of the random number radix according to the same algorithm and decide a channel switching destination channel on the basis of the generated random number according to a prescribed rule. The master station 101 confirms a slot operating state of the switching destination channel, transmits a synchronizing signal required for a radio terminal to take synchronization through a channel when the channel is idle so as to ensure the synchronization of the radio terminal.
